Should I wet my sponge before applying foundation?

The first step is wetting your sponge. You should never use a makeup sponge dry to apply foundation, especially if it’s a beautyblender, says Bartlett. She recommends squishing it under water about eight times until it’s fully saturated. Then, wring out the excess water.

Why do you wet your sponge before applying foundation?

Why wet your sponge? A dry sponge is super absorbent, so wetting the sponge ensures your makeup won’t get all soaked up by the tool before it reaches your face. Not only will it save you from wasting any product, but it’ll make your makeup application more even for a streak-free, flawless finish.

Is it better to apply cream foundation with a brush or sponge?

Sponges work best, for instance, with lightweight liquid formulas or stick foundations. Creamy, thick foundations would be better served with a brush (so you can buff out the edges for a more natural finish).

Do you put foundation under eyes?

Foundations are meant to make skin even and either luminous or matte, depending on skin type, and both of these formulas will do nothing to help you under your eyes. While it doesn’t hurt to put foundation under your eyes, it certainly doesn’t help. Skip this move and only add concealer and/or corrector under the eyes.
